Cherry Floor Refinishing in Kansas City, KS
Cherry Floor Refinishing services involve restoring and renewing hardwood floors to improve their appearance and durability. This process typically includes sanding away old finishes, scratches, and imperfections, followed by applying a fresh coat of stain or protective sealant. Homeowners often request this service for various projects, such as preparing a home for sale, updating older flooring, or repairing damage caused by wear and tear. It is important for property owners to understand the condition of their existing floors, the type of wood, and the desired finish to ensure the refinishing process meets their expectations.
Before requesting cherry floor refinishing, property owners should consider the age and current state of their flooring, including any existing damage or previous finishes. They may want to inquire about the types of stains and sealants available, as well as the expected results in terms of appearance and longevity. Proper preparation, such as clearing the area and removing furniture, can also influence the outcome. Clarifying these details helps ensure the refinishing project aligns with the homeowner’s aesthetic preferences and functional needs.

Cherry Floor Refinishing Questions
What types of floors can be refinished? Cherry Floor Refinishing services typically work on hardwood floors, restoring their appearance and durability.
Is dust created during the refinishing process? Yes, refinishing involves sanding, which produces dust; proper containment measures are used to minimize impact.
Can existing finishes be changed or removed? Yes, existing finishes can be stripped or sanded down to prepare the surface for a new finish.
What projects are suitable for refinishing? Refinishing is ideal for improving the look of worn or damaged hardwood floors in residential and commercial properties.
